  • Location: it is a region of the northern Indian Ocean.
  • It is bounded on the west by the Arabian Peninsula, Gulf of Aden and Guardafui Channel, on the northwest by Gulf of Oman and Iran, on the north by Pakistan, on the east by India, and on the southeast by the Laccadive Sea and the Maldives, on the southwest by Somalia.
  • Basin Countries: India, Iran, Maldives, Oman, Pakistan, Seychelles, Somalia, Sri Lanka, Yemen
  • Gulf Connections: It connects to the Persian Gulf via the Strait of Hormuz and to the Red Sea via the Gulf of Aden.
  • It has been a major trade route for centuries, linking the Middle East, India, and East Africa.
  • It is part of vital sea lanes used for transporting oil and goods between Asia, Europe and Africa.

  • Islands: Astola island, Basavaraj Durga Island, Bundal Island, Charna Island, Chiffon Oyster Rocks, Khiprianwala Island, Lakshadweep, Malan Island, Manora Island, Masirah Island, Piram Island, Pitoran, Shams Pir, Socotra.
  • It has one of the world's three largest oceanic oxygen minimum zones (OMZ) or dead zones.
  • Major Disputes
    • India vs. Pakistan: Dispute over Sir Creek impacts Exclusive Economic Zones (EEZ) delimitation. India's concerns over Gwadar Port and China-Pakistan Economic Corridor (CPEC) which passes through disputed territory. Increased naval presence and militarization in the Arabian Sea.
    • Pakistan vs. Oman: Minor disputes over fishing rights and maritime boundaries.
    • Somali Piracy: Pirate attacks on ships, especially near the Gulf of Aden.
    • Iran vs. Western Powers: Threats to disrupt oil routes due to sanctions and tensions.
